重庆电子有限公司

电子科技 ·
首页 / 资讯 / 嵌入式硬件调试步骤全解析:从入门到精通

嵌入式硬件调试步骤全解析:从入门到精通

嵌入式硬件调试步骤全解析:从入门到精通
电子科技 嵌入式硬件调试步骤 发布:2026-05-19

标题:嵌入式硬件调试步骤全解析:从入门到精通

一、调试前的准备工作

在进行嵌入式硬件调试之前,首先要确保调试环境搭建正确。这包括准备好所需的调试工具,如示波器、逻辑分析仪、万用表等,并确保这些工具的正常工作。同时,还需要准备好调试所需的软件,如调试器、编译器等,并确保它们与硬件平台兼容。

二、调试步骤详解

1. 硬件检查

- 检查电路板连接是否正确,包括电源、信号线等;

- 检查元器件是否有损坏,如电容、电阻、IC等;

- 检查焊接点是否有虚焊或冷焊现象。

2. 软件编译 - 使用编译器将源代码编译成可执行文件; - 检查编译过程中是否有错误提示,并修正。

3. 烧录程序 - 将编译好的程序烧录到嵌入式设备的存储器中; - 确保烧录过程顺利进行,无错误发生。

4. 调试运行 - 使用调试器连接到嵌入式设备,进行程序的调试; - 观察程序运行过程中的变量值、寄存器状态等,分析程序运行是否正常; - 根据调试结果,修改程序代码,重新编译、烧录,直至程序运行正常。

5. 性能优化 - 对程序进行性能优化,提高运行效率; - 调整代码结构,优化算法,减少资源占用。

6. 系统测试 - 对嵌入式系统进行全面的测试,包括功能测试、性能测试、稳定性测试等; - 确保系统在各种工况下都能正常运行。

三、调试过程中的注意事项

1. 确保调试环境稳定,避免因环境因素导致调试失败;

2. 调试过程中,要细心观察,及时发现问题并解决问题;

3. 调试过程中,要遵循先简单后复杂的原则,逐步深入;

4. 调试过程中,要注意保护硬件设备,避免因操作不当导致设备损坏。

四、调试技巧分享

1. 使用断点调试,观察程序运行过程中的变量值、寄存器状态等;

2. 使用单步执行,逐步分析程序运行过程;

3. 使用调试器提供的性能分析工具,对程序进行性能优化;

4. 多参考相关资料,学习他人的调试经验。

通过以上步骤,相信您已经对嵌入式硬件调试有了更深入的了解。在实际调试过程中,要不断积累经验,提高调试技巧,才能在嵌入式硬件领域取得更好的成绩。

本文由 重庆电子有限公司 整理发布。

更多电子科技文章

成都三极管型号揭秘:规格参数背后的技术解析打样线路板,这些细节不容忽视**深圳电子科技公司价格对比:揭秘影响成本的关键因素BMS代工方案:揭秘其优缺点与选型逻辑PCB电路板散热设计:揭秘其重要性及价格构成揭秘小批量电子代工定制价格:关键因素与成本控制电子产品品牌推荐:如何从技术参数中找到合适的产品**便携设备低功耗方案对比开源电子设计自动化软件:助力DIY发烧友的利器电子元件选型:揭秘选型工具的奥秘与技巧技术实力是衡量PCB代工合作伙伴的重要标准。一个优秀的代工厂应具备以下特点:电子元件选型,报价几何?揭秘选型背后的逻辑与考量**